黑狐家游戏

负载均衡技术的研究及实现论文怎么写,基于云计算的负载均衡技术研究与实现,架构优化与性能提升策略

欧气 0 0

本文目录导读:

  1. 负载均衡技术概述
  2. 负载均衡技术研究
  3. 负载均衡实现
  4. 架构优化与性能提升策略

随着互联网技术的飞速发展,云计算、大数据、物联网等新兴技术的广泛应用,对网络系统的性能要求越来越高,负载均衡技术作为提高网络系统性能、保障系统稳定运行的重要手段,得到了广泛关注,本文针对负载均衡技术的研究与实现,从架构优化与性能提升策略两方面进行探讨,以期为我国负载均衡技术的发展提供有益借鉴。

负载均衡技术概述

1、负载均衡技术定义

负载均衡技术是指将多个服务器资源进行合理分配,使请求均匀地分配到各个服务器上,从而提高系统整体性能和可靠性的一种技术。

负载均衡技术的研究及实现论文怎么写,基于云计算的负载均衡技术研究与实现,架构优化与性能提升策略

图片来源于网络,如有侵权联系删除

2、负载均衡技术分类

根据实现方式,负载均衡技术可分为以下几类:

(1)软件负载均衡:通过软件实现负载均衡,如Nginx、LVS等。

(2)硬件负载均衡:通过硬件设备实现负载均衡,如F5、A10等。

(3)混合负载均衡:结合软件和硬件实现负载均衡,如OpenStack等。

负载均衡技术研究

1、负载均衡算法

负载均衡算法是负载均衡技术的核心,主要包括以下几种:

(1)轮询算法:按照顺序将请求分配到各个服务器上。

(2)最少连接算法:将请求分配到连接数最少的服务器上。

(3)最少响应时间算法:将请求分配到响应时间最少的服务器上。

负载均衡技术的研究及实现论文怎么写,基于云计算的负载均衡技术研究与实现,架构优化与性能提升策略

图片来源于网络,如有侵权联系删除

(4)源地址散列算法:根据请求的源IP地址,将请求分配到对应的服务器上。

2、负载均衡策略

负载均衡策略是指根据系统需求和实际情况,选择合适的负载均衡算法,以下是一些常见的负载均衡策略:

(1)最小连接数策略:适用于连接数波动较大的场景。

(2)最小响应时间策略:适用于对响应时间要求较高的场景。

(3)IP哈希策略:适用于需要会话保持的场景。

负载均衡实现

1、软件负载均衡实现

以Nginx为例,其负载均衡功能主要依靠upstream模块实现,通过配置upstream块,可以定义多个服务器,并选择合适的负载均衡算法,以下是一个简单的Nginx负载均衡配置示例:

http {
    upstream myapp {
        server server1.example.com;
        server server2.example.com;
        server server3.example.com;
    }
    server {
        listen 80;
        server_name myapp.example.com;
        location / {
            proxy_pass http://myapp;
        }
    }
}

2、硬件负载均衡实现

以F5 BIG-IP为例,其负载均衡功能通过虚拟服务器(VS)实现,通过配置VS,可以定义多个服务器,并选择合适的负载均衡算法,以下是一个简单的F5 BIG-IP负载均衡配置示例:

负载均衡技术的研究及实现论文怎么写,基于云计算的负载均衡技术研究与实现,架构优化与性能提升策略

图片来源于网络,如有侵权联系删除

ltm virtual myapp_vs {
    destination myapp_pool;
    health check http://myapp_vs:80;
    persistirce http;
    persistirce_mode client;
    persistirce_timeout 3600;
}
ltm pool myapp_pool {
    server server1.example.com;
    server server2.example.com;
    server server3.example.com;
}
ltm virtual myapp_vs {
    destination myapp_pool;
    health check http://myapp_vs:80;
    persistirce http;
    persistirce_mode client;
    persistirce_timeout 3600;
}

架构优化与性能提升策略

1、架构优化

(1)采用分布式架构,提高系统可扩展性。

(2)优化网络拓扑,降低网络延迟。

(3)引入缓存机制,减少数据库访问压力。

2、性能提升策略

(1)优化负载均衡算法,提高请求分配效率。

(2)采用多级缓存策略,降低数据访问压力。

(3)优化服务器硬件配置,提高处理能力。

本文针对负载均衡技术的研究与实现,从架构优化与性能提升策略两方面进行了探讨,通过合理选择负载均衡算法、优化系统架构和提升性能,可以有效提高网络系统的性能和可靠性,随着云计算、大数据等技术的不断发展,负载均衡技术将在未来网络系统中发挥越来越重要的作用。

标签: #负载均衡技术的研究及实现论文

黑狐家游戏
  • 评论列表

留言评论